The Alchemy of Blue: From Glaciers to Laguna Bay
The work explores modern abstract art as a form of quiet healing, where the act of creation becomes a meditative experience. Through layering cool tones, especially blues and silvers, the artist channels both emotional energy and a sense of calm, allowing the process itself to generate serenity. The studio becomes a space of both excitement and stillness, where intuition and emotion guide each piece.
A structured yet fluid technique underpins the work, built on a three-part process: an airbrushed foundation for depth, metallic elements for light and movement, and a refined palette for emotional complexity. These layers interact to mimic natural phenomena like glaciers and ocean waves, creating paintings that feel both atmospheric and alive. The balance between control and spontaneity is central, letting the medium “speak” while still shaping a cohesive visual outcome.
Two contrasting environments, icy stillness and coastal flow, serve as the conceptual backbone of the pieces. One evokes grounding, silence, and reflection, while the other expresses movement, vitality, and emotional renewal. Together, they form a narrative journey from calm introspection to dynamic energy, reflecting the dual nature of human experience and emotional states.
The broader impact of the work lies in how abstract art influences perception and emotion. By avoiding literal imagery, it encourages open interpretation and emotional engagement rather than analytical thinking. The use of blue tones and large-scale compositions enhances this effect, promoting relaxation, slowing the mind, and creating immersive environments that foster a sense of peace and psychological balance.
